N-Oleoyldopamine ≥98% (by TLC)
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
Endogenous TRPV1 agonist (Ki=36nM, EC50=36nM) with weak affinity for rat CB1 receptor (Ki=1.6µM). Potent inhibitor of 5-lipoxygenase (IC50=7.5nM) and of early and late events in TCR mediated T cell activation. Inhibits NF-κB dependent transcriptional activity without affecting either degradation of the cytoplasmic NF-κB inhibitory protein, IκBα, or DNA binding activity.

Anti-DR6 Rat Monoclonal Antibody
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
Apoptosis is induced by certain cytokines including TNF and Fas ligand (CD95L) of the TNF family through their death domain containing receptors, TNF-R1 and Fas (CD95). Several death receptors including DR3, TRAIL-R1, and TRAIL-R2 were identified. A death domain containing receptor in the TNF-R family was cloned and termed DR6 for death receptor-6. Like TNF-R1, DR6 interacts with death domain containing adapter molecule TRADD. Overexpression of DR6 induces apoptosis and activates NF-κB and JNK. DR6 is widely expressed in human tissues and cell lines. The ligand for DR6 has not been identified yet. T cells from DR6-deficient mice showed preference toward Th2 differentiation in vitro, suggesting that DR6, working through JNK functions to attenuate the Th2 response. Other studies of DR6-targeted mutant mice demonstrated that DR6 functions as a regulatory receptor for mediating CD4(+) T cell activation and maintaining proper immune responses.

Streptomycin sulphate (from Streptomyces species)
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
Antibiotic. Inhibits prokaryote protein synthesis. Binds to the S12 protein of the 30S ribosomal subunit. Effective against Gram-negative and Gram-positive bacteria. Mutation in rpsL (the gene for S12 ribosomal protein) prevents binding of streptomycin to ribosome. Inactivated by aminoglycoside phosphotransferase.

Anti-CNR2 Rabbit Polyclonal Antibody
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
The cannabinoid receptors CB1 and CB2 are GPCRs named for their signaling function in response to cannabinoid drugs such as Delta9-tetrahydrocannabinol (Delta9-THC). In addition to Delta9-THC and its synthetic analogs, CB1 and CB2 receptors are bound by endogenous eicosanoid ligands (e.g. anandamide), and signal via Gi/o alpha subunits to regulate adenylyl cyclase activity (generally inhibitory), ion channel activation, intracellular Ca2+ levels, nitric oxide synthase activation, and immediate early gene expression. CB1 and CB2 signals in turn regulate neurological and immunological functions such as inhibition of neurotransmitter release and immune cell migration, antigen processing, and cytokine production.

Anti-JNK2 Mouse Monoclonal Antibody [clone: 12C5]
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
The Stress-activated protein kinases alpha and gamma (SAPKalpha and gamma), also know as c-Jun NH2-terminal kinases 1 and 2 (Jnk1/2) are serine/ threonine protein kinases belonging to the MAP kinase family. The extracellular stimuli leading to cell stress include inflammatory cytokines (via Rho and Rac), growth factors, protein synthesis inhibitors and osmotic stress amongst others. Both Jnk1 and Jnk2 must be dually phosphorylated in the activation loop, at threonine 183 and tyrosine 185, to achieve full enzymatic activity.

Anti-SMAC/DIABLO Mouse Monoclonal Antibody
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
Smac/DIABLO is one of the pro-apoptotic proteins normally found in the intermembrane space of the mitochondria. In response to apoptotic stimuli, Smac/DIABLO is released into the cytosol resulting in permeabilization of the mitochondrial membrane. Cytosolic Smac/DIABLO activates caspase-9 by binding IAP proteins. Changes in the expression level of Smac/DIABLO have been demonstrated in a number of human cancers including melanoma, ovary, and prostate.

Anti-VEGF Mouse Monoclonal Antibody [clone: 6B7]
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
VEGF (Vascular endothelial growth factor) is a potent polypeptide regulator of blood vessel function. VEGF promotes an array of responses in the endothelium, including hyperpermeability, endothelial cell growth, angiogenesis, and enhanced glucose transport. Several alternate splice isoforms of VEGF are known. Two high-affinity receptors for VEGF, VEGFR1 and VEGFR2, have been identified and characterized.

Anti-IGF1R Mouse Monoclonal Antibody [clone: 2B9]
Supplier: ENZO LIFE SCIENCES
Insulin-like growth factor-I (IGF-I) is a polypeptide hormone similar in structure to insulin. It is involved in regulation of neuronal growth and development in the central and peripheral nervous system. IGF-1 is a potent inhibitor of apoptosis in neurons, and activates the Akt signaling pathway via the IGF-1R and Insulin receptors. The IGF-1R acts as a receptor for IGF-1 and the related IGF-2, and is subject to autophosphorylation on multiple tyrosine residues that regulate receptor activation and assembly of signal transduction complexes.
